When shipping from Naples to Tampa, expect potential delays due to Mediterranean winter storms (November-March), so build in additional buffer days and flexible delivery windows. During peak hurricane season (June-November), arrange alternative ports of refuge and plan against tight just-in-time schedules. Additionally, track weather conditions closely and adjust routes as necessary to mitigate disruptions from severe weather events. For the holiday peaks (October-December), prioritize early bookings and consider flexible sailing windows to accommodate increased demand and potential congestion.

Moisture-sensitive shelf-stable food demands A sealed inner barrier such as laminated liners inside sturdy outer cartons. Most shippers recommend adding drying agents and using “Keep Dry” labels on all Packaged groceries shipments, especially when moving through humid or coastal routes.
You are allowed to ship dry food and bottled drinks together if Each item is securely packed and beverages are placed at the bottom of the carton. Most carriers recommend using Dividers for Bottled drinks so that any leak does not Soak surrounding dry food.
Most international shipments of packaged groceries will require Commercial invoices listing full product descriptions, HS codes, and values. Depending on the destination and type of beverages, you could be asked for free-sale certificates and Proof of origin, especially for Bottled drinks.
For shelf-stable food with medium fragility and mixed dry food and bottled drinks, We recommend all-risks freight insurance that includes damage from moisture and breakage. Be sure to list realistic replacement values of your Packaged groceries and Document packaging standards, as insurers may Review packaging quality when processing claims.
Most processed food and standard beverages Can be shipped in standard dry vans as long as you keep them within labeled storage temperatures. Most carriers recommend checking manufacturer guidelines on Maximum storage temperature, especially for Chocolate snacks, and Routing shipments to minimize exposure to very hot or very cold environments.
Packaged food should be stored in a cool, dry place and protected from moisture during transit. Proper packaging and labeling are essential to ensure compliance with safety standards and to prevent damage during ocean freight.
The shipment requires a commercial invoice, packing list, and any necessary certificates of origin or health certificates. Compliance with U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) regulations is also mandatory for processed food imports.
